What would cause constant flushing of the face and extremities?

My face is constantly flushed, along with my chest. My entire face is pink and warm to the touch. The tops of my forearms and my lower legs both have a ruddy complexion. If scratched, a white streak shows up in contrast to the red that stays for about 10 minutes. If rubbed, the whole area becomes pale for about 10 minutes until the blood returns. My face is different. If my face is scratched or rubbed, it only gets more flushed. Nothing I've done improves it. The flush is constant, whether I'm resting or exercising, lying down or standing. The only time my face looks normal is within the first minute of waking up. As soon as I start moving, my face immediately flushes and stays like that all day.
